"Refusing God’s gift of sleep is like telling Him that my work is more important than His." One of many times that we narcissistically forget to consider how our actions impact God. We consider our bodies as ours and that it's no one's business but ours; God again is left out.
Although the author gave us something to consider, that's not what I got from Psalm 121. What I thought the message was that while we require sleep, God doesn't nor chooses to sleep. "He who watches over you will not slumber" because He is always on the job!
